Body memory (BM) is a speculation that the physique itself is able to storing recollections, as opposed to solely the mind. Fashionable utilization of BM tends to frame it solely in the context of traumatic memory and ways by which the body responds to recall of a memory. In this regard, it has turn out to be relevant in treatment for PTSD. Peter Levine calls BM implicit memory or extra particularly procedural memory, things that the physique is able to doing automatically and never in a single's consciousness. 1. Nicola Diamond elaborates on the opinion of philosopher Merleau-Ponty and asserts that BM is formed by doing. Whether or not training a bodily exercise or forming a response to a traumatic memory. Edward Casey speaks of BM as, "memory intrinsic to the body, how we remember by and through the physique", quite than what is remembered in regards to the physique.
Thomas Fuchs defines 6 several types of BM: procedural, situational, intercorporeal, incorporative, ache, and traumatic memory. Survivor Psychology" at a false memory syndrome conference, said about BM that, "body recollections are thought to actually be emotional, kinesthetic, or chemical recordings saved at the cellular stage and retrievable by returning to or recreating the chemical, emotional, or kinesthetic situations under which the memory recordings are filed. A 2017 systematic assessment of cross-disciplinary research in physique memory found that the available information neither largely assist or refute the claim that memories are saved outdoors of the mind and extra research is required. Within the Encyclopedia of Phenomenology Embree notes that, "To posit physique memory is to open up a Pandora's Box", and links the idea to bodily associations of memory moderately than as a memory stored in a bodily method. Cellular memory (CM) is a parallel speculation to BM positing that recollections will be saved outdoors the brain in all cells.
The concept non-brain tissues can have reminiscences is believed by some who've obtained organ transplants, although this is considered not possible. In his e book TransplantNation Douglas Vincent means that atypical newfound memories, thoughts, emotions and preferences after an organ transplant are more suggestive of immunosuppressant drugs and the stress of surgery on perception than of official memory transference. Cellular memory refers to the flexibility of cells to retain details about past states, exposures, or occasions and adapt their responses accordingly. This idea underpins various physiological and pathological processes, typically mediated by hormonal pathways, suggestions loops, and epigenetic mechanisms. The following are key examples illustrating the scientific basis of cellular memory. The hypothalamic-pituitary-adrenal (HPA) axis, by the discharge of glucocorticoids like cortisol, plays a pivotal position in stress and emotional memory.
Cortisol enhances the consolidation of emotionally charged reminiscences by modulating hippocampal exercise, yet it will possibly impair memory retrieval. This twin effect is supported by research exhibiting that glucocorticoids enhance consolidation of long-term memory, significantly for emotionally valenced information, while impairing retrieval processes. Dysregulation of this pathway is implicated in stress-related disorders comparable to PTSD, where the over-consolidation of worry-primarily based memories occurs. Research have demonstrated that glucocorticoids facilitate memory encoding however could compromise the retrieval of knowledge, making a dynamic interplay between Memory Wave formation and stress responses. Recent research has additional elucidated how chronic stress shapes neural networks. Extended exposure to excessive cortisol ranges can cut back hippocampal quantity and inhibit neurogenesis, weakening the mind's capacity to kind new reminiscences while reinforcing maladaptive ones. Those self same research have shown that chronic publicity to elevated cortisol ranges, whether through stress or medical conditions, can lead to morphological adjustments within the hippocampus, suppress neuronal proliferation, and cut back hippocampal volume.
